Brynne moves back in with her parents after getting cheated on. About a year later, she receives an invite to that same Ex’s wedding (TO THE GIRL HE CHEATED WITH!!!! & it was the girls idea to send the invite… like whatttt?!) and the wedding’s 2 weeks away. She’s adamant that she’s not going to go but her brother, Brody, and his (super hot) best friend, August, convince her she should go and August is basically voluntold (a fun little way to say told to volunteer) by Brody to be her date to show her ex that she’s moved on and isn’t just a lonely, single 25 year old living in her parents house. August agrees and helps her through the wedding weekend.
I loved the way Sydnie wrote this book. I didn’t just feel like the story was narrated by Brynne, I felt like I was literally in Brynne’s brain. It felt very personal. I don’t want to spoil anything, but the only reason I didn’t give this book 5 stars is because Brynne did frustrate me a little with thinking she didn’t deserve anything and is unloveable. I love the character growth she has and I love that she learned that she deserves love, but that was the main reason I didn’t give it 5 stars.
The only other reason I didn’t give it a full 5 stars is because at some points it felt a little predictable. It is a romance book and I have read many many many books of the romance genre this year alone, but I easily called a few major plot points as soon as I read the first chapter. That doesn’t mean this book wasn’t still amazing or that I didn’t thoroughly enjoy reading it because it very much was and I very much did, but that plus Brynne being stubborn, made me mark it down half a star.
